Play as The Joker in Challenge Maps exclusively on PS3.With amazing graphics and a moody, immersive setting, Batman: Arkham Asylum offers diverse gameplay options that push the envelope for all action, adventure and superhero games. Using a wide range of Batman's gadgets and abilities, players will become the invisible predator and attempt to foil The Joker's demented scheme.īatman: Arkham Asylum features an original story penned exclusively for the game by famous Batman author and five-time Emmy award winner, Paul Dini, whose credits include Lost season one and Batman: The Animated Series. Gamers will move in the shadows, instigate fear amongst their enemies and confront The Joker and Gotham City's most notorious villains who have taken over the asylum. Its such a shame that this oppotunity was lost.Batman: Arkham Asylum exposes players to a unique, dark and atmospheric adventure that takes them to the depths of Arkham Asylum - Gotham's psychiatric hospital for the criminally insane. The PlayStation3 version of Batman: Arkham Asylum unlocks the Batman: Arkham Asylum Batcave Outpost in PlayStation Home.Ĭheck out the trailer…. Featuring the BATMOBILE, BATWING, and tons of other nice features, the Batcave Outpost allows fans to call the BATCAVE their own home within Home. Available exclusively on PlayStation3, the Batcave Outpost is a faithful recreation of the Batcave under Arkham Island.
